The cutest things to do in New York City
Visit the Central Park Zoo: The Central Park Zoo is a great place to see animals from all over the world. It's also a very kid-friendly place.
Take a ride on the Staten Island Ferry: The Staten Island Ferry is a free ferry that offers stunning views of the Statue of Liberty and Lower Manhattan.
See a Broadway show: New York City is home to Broadway, the most famous theater district in the world. There are always a variety of shows to choose from, so you're sure to find something you'll love.
Visit the Metropolitan Museum of Art: The Metropolitan Museum of Art is one of the largest and most comprehensive museums in the world. It houses a collection of over 2 million works of art, from all over the world.
Have a picnic in Central Park: Central Park is a great place to relax and enjoy the outdoors. There are plenty of places to have a picnic, and you can even rent rowboats to paddle around the lake.
Go shopping on Fifth Avenue: Fifth Avenue is home to some of the most luxurious stores in the world. But even if you don't have the money to shop, it's still fun to window-shop and admire the beautiful window displays.
Take a walk through SoHo: SoHo is a trendy neighborhood with a mix of shops, restaurants, and art galleries. It's a great place to wander around and explore.
Visit the Brooklyn Bridge: The Brooklyn Bridge is a historic bridge that offers stunning views of the city. It's a great place to take a walk or bike ride.

The most interesting things to do in New York City
Visit the 9/11 Memorial: The 9/11 Memorial is a powerful tribute to the victims of the September 11, 2001 terrorist attacks. It's a must-see for anyone visiting New York City.
Take a walk through Wall Street: Wall Street is the financial center of the world. It's a fascinating place to walk around and learn about the history of finance.
Visit the Museum of Modern Art (MoMA): MoMA is one of the most famous museums in the world. It houses a collection of modern and contemporary art, including works by Picasso, Van Gogh, and Warhol.
See a Yankees game at Yankee Stadium: Yankee Stadium is a baseball stadium that is home to the New York Yankees. It's a great place to see a game and experience the excitement of baseball.
Visit the Statue of Liberty: The Statue of Liberty is a symbol of freedom and democracy. It's a must-see for anyone visiting New York City.
Take a ride on the subway: The subway is a great way to get around New York City. It's also a lot of fun to ride and see all the different people and places.
Get lost in Chinatown: Chinatown is a vibrant neighborhood with a rich history. It's a great place to try Chinese food and do some shopping.
Tips for planning your trip to New York City
The best time to visit New York City is during the spring or fall. The weather is mild, and there are fewer tourists.
If you're planning on visiting during the summer, be prepared for hot weather and crowds.
If you're planning on visiting during the winter, be prepared for cold weather and snow
